首页 / 浏览问题 / WebGIS / 问题详情
layeer.queryFieldNames 下载字段请求报404
twt
19EXP 2023年07月05日

切缓存的时候设置了‘属性存属类型’选择ATTRIBUTE;源数据也是有这两个字段的;

_layers[j].queryFieldNames = ['type', 'color'];//指定仅下载需要的属性字段,提升性能;桌面缓存生成时,‘属性存属类型’需要选择ATTRIBUTE才支持

1个回答

您好,根据请求,是设定的查询字段为:'SmID',’color‘,检查一下对应字段是否有值,可以在桌面打开属性表查看。
1,865EXP 2023年07月05日
字段都是有值的没问题

请问是做白膜拉伸制作专题图吗?如果是做白膜拉伸制作专题图,需要使用白膜拉伸生成缓存的方式。桌面版本建议用11i。

参考:https://blog.csdn.net/supermapsupport/article/details/124147832

本地测试是正常的,

我这边用。net和X的11桌面都试了,查询不到指定字段不知道为啥。。。

已qq联系用户,属性字段筛选只能对面拉升生成缓存模型的,做专题图适用。如果是对模型做类别渲染,可以参考s3mtilesLayer的setObjcolor接口。
...